Nail Shape & Length: Kim often opts for long, almond-shaped or coffin-shaped nails

Kim Kardashian’s nails are a statement in themselves, and her preference for long, almond-shaped or coffin-shaped nails has become a signature look. These shapes not only elongate the fingers but also serve as a blank canvas for her bold and often minimalist color choices. Almond nails, with their tapered sides and rounded peak, mimic the natural shape of the cuticle, offering a timeless elegance. Coffin nails, on the other hand, feature a straight-across top and squared sides, creating a more dramatic, edgy effect. Both styles require regular maintenance—filing every 2–3 weeks and cuticle care to prevent lifting or breakage. If you’re considering these shapes, invest in a good nail file and cuticle oil to keep them looking sharp.

Nail Art: Minimal designs, like chrome finishes or subtle embellishments, are her go-to

Kim Kardashian’s nail art choices are a masterclass in understated luxury. Unlike the bold, intricate designs often associated with celebrity manicures, she gravitates toward minimalism that exudes sophistication. Chrome finishes, for instance, are a recurring favorite—think mirrored metallics in silver, rose gold, or icy blue. These aren’t just shiny coatings; they’re reflective surfaces that catch light in a way that feels modern and expensive. The key to achieving this look lies in the application: a smooth base coat, two thin layers of chrome polish, and a high-gloss top coat to seal the mirror effect. For those attempting this at home, invest in a quality chrome powder or polish and use a soft brush to buff out any streaks for a flawless finish.

Subtle embellishments are another hallmark of Kardashian’s nail aesthetic, proving that less can indeed be more. A single crystal at the base of the nail, a thin line of gold foil along the cuticle, or a matte black accent on a nude base—these details add intrigue without overwhelming the overall look. The trick here is restraint. Limit embellishments to one or two nails per hand, and choose elements that complement, rather than compete with, the base color. For DIY enthusiasts, start with a steady hand and a small dotting tool or tweezers for precise placement. Pro tip: apply a thin layer of clear polish where the embellishment will go, press it into place, and seal with another coat of top coat to ensure longevity.
